Mr. Larry Williams <br /> May 21, 1993 <br /> Page 2 <br /> The historic data (Table 1) indicate the benzene concentration in monitoring well MW-3 to be <br /> significantly less than 1.5 ppm. For this reason, AMV anticipates that the TTO concentration <br /> in monitoring well MW-3 during the pumping test will actually be significantly lower than 2.0 <br /> PPM- <br /> To confirm that the quality of ground water discharged during the pumping testis similar to that <br /> anticipated, AMV proposes to collect a sample,during the first day of the pumping test and <br /> submit it for analysis of TPHg and volatile aromatic compounds using EPA Methods 801518020. <br /> The day following collection of this sample, AMV will report the analytical results to your office <br /> by telephone. Before finishing the test, AMV will collect a second sample for EPA Method <br /> 8015/8020 analysis. The laboratory reports for both samples will'be submitted to your office <br /> within 10 days of test completion. <br /> Aquifer characteristics and ground water quality determined during the pumping test will result <br /> in design finalization for a remediation system planned to be installed within the next 2 months. <br /> Although the design is not finalized, AMV believes enough information is available for <br /> permitting of the remediation system and is sending under separate cover the necessary <br /> application materials. <br /> Your prompt consideration of this request would be greatly appreciated.
